Common Name : Neon Tetra
Latin Name : Paracheirodon innesi
Origin : The Amazon (South America)
Temperature : 68-77°F (20-25 °C)
Ease Of Keeping : A very hardy tropical fish
Aggressivness : Neons are very easy going
Lighting : Not critical any lightin axeptable
Adult_Size : 4cm (1/2 in)
Minimum Tank Size : 1 gallon
Feeding : Any aquarium foods
Spawning Method : Very hard to spawn
 
Comments: The Neon Tetra has always been a a long time aquarium favorite and still is. The Neon Tetra is a very hardy fish and is perfect for a begginer fish but because of the size it could be on the bigger fishes menu!
